Output 68d5388ecd16655d4c7e832c806fa7db3b2342371ead13ff8a3cd24108b0ad09:0

value
351439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7d8d5675c459aafb7e4d70c71d1a0b6ceb6ad8f OP_EQUAL
address
3QHWanint8L8D7KXwWe8d1bYZffMk2TxbB
transaction
68d5388ecd16655d4c7e832c806fa7db3b2342371ead13ff8a3cd24108b0ad09
spent
true